v10.0.0

DayPicker v10 removes the public APIs deprecated in v9 and introduces a new @daypicker/react package name. Non-Gregorian calendars are now published as standalone @daypicker/* packages.

If your app already uses the current v9 API, the upgrade should be relatively small. If your app still relies on deprecated v9 APIs, those usages should be updated before upgrading.

See the full v10 changelog, the upgrade guide, and the v10 announcement for questions and upgrade feedback.

Install

npm install react-day-picker@latest

For new projects, prefer the scoped package name:

npm install @daypicker/react@latest
import { DayPicker } from "@daypicker/react";
import "@daypicker/react/style.css";

The react-day-picker package remains available in v10 for compatibility.

Breaking Changes

Deprecated navigation props removed

Removed prop Use instead
fromMonth startMonth
fromYear startMonth={new Date(year, 0)}
toMonth endMonth
toYear endMonth={new Date(year, 11)}
fromDate hidden={{ before: date }} and optionally startMonth
toDate hidden={{ after: date }} and optionally endMonth

Deprecated focus and event props removed

v10.0.0

Release date: 2026-05-08

This major release introduces the @daypicker/react package name, publishes calendar add-on packages under the @daypicker/* scope, and removes public APIs that were deprecated in v9.

Upgrading to v10

Upgrading from v9 should be straightforward if your app does not use any deprecated APIs. See the upgrading guide for details. If you use one of the non-Gregorian calendars, such as Persian, Hebrew, Buddhist, Ethiopic, or Hijri, install the corresponding calendar add-on package alongside DayPicker.

Package Name

For new projects, prefer the @daypicker/react package:

import { DayPicker } from "@daypicker/react";
import "@daypicker/react/style.css";

The react-day-picker package remains available for compatibility and exposes the same DayPicker API in v10.

Calendar Packages

Calendar add-on packages are now published under the @daypicker/* scope. Install the add-on package for the calendar you need alongside @daypicker/react. For example, to use the Persian calendar:

npm install @daypicker/react @daypicker/persian

Breaking Changes

  • Removed deprecated props: fromDate, toDate, fromMonth, toMonth, fromYear, toYear, initialFocus.
  • Removed deprecated event props: onWeekNumberClick, onDayKeyUp, onDayKeyPress, onDayPointerEnter, onDayPointerLeave, onDayTouchCancel, onDayTouchEnd, onDayTouchMove, onDayTouchStart.
  • Removed deprecated type exports from types/deprecated.
  • Removed deprecated aliases: formatMonthCaption, formatYearCaption, labelDay, labelCaption, isMatch, isDateInRange.
  • Removed the deprecated components.Button customization entry.
  • Removed deprecated DeprecatedUI compatibility typing for classNames and styles.
  • Removed deprecated DateLib exports: FormatOptions, LabelOptions, dateLib, and DateLib.Date.
  • Removed the deprecated react-day-picker/jalali subpath. Use react-day-picker/persian.
